I have a spare 2.4" Racing Ralph - let me know if you are interested. It is basically brand new.
They are great tyres in 29" size. Much grippier than you would think. I have managed with them front and rear on my Scandal 29er all winter although clearly they don't grip as much as a proper mud tyre. They clear really well though. 2.4" is a bit too wide for the rear of my Scandal though so I am selling one and keeping one on the front
(I have replaced the rear tyre with an Ardent but have only managed a local pootle on it so far)
